I'm not flight crew (just ATC) so can't comment on any individual company policies, not will I step into security stuff. However...

You might be surprised at the number of flights which have crew in the jumpseat. I don't want to sound like a mad stalker(!) but we do sometimes check the aircraft out with binoculars as they taxi past the VCR, and there are very often at least 3 crew on the FD.

I assume it's mostly for line check or training purposes, which would potentially cover any route flown by an airline. I have no idea if uniformed crew ever reposition between bases on the FD, but that's another possible reason, and I'm sure there are many more that I'm not privy to...
